I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AUTHOR BE LIABLE FOR 14 * ANY SPECIAL, DIRECT, INDIRECT, O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ES OR ANY DAMAGES 15 * WHATSOEVER RESULTING FROM LOSS OF USE, DATA OR PROFITS, WHETHER IN AN 16 * ACTION OF CONTRACT, NEGLIGENCE OR OTHER TORTIOUS ACTION, ARISING OUT OF 17 * O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E USE OR PERFORMANCE OF THIS SOFTWARE. 18 */ 19 20 /* OPENBSD ORIGINAL: lib/libc/string/strlcat.c */ 21 #include "file.h" 22 23 #include <sys/types.h> 24 #include <string.h> 25 26 /* 27 * Appends src to string dst of size siz (unlike strncat, siz is the 28 * full size of dst, not space left). At most siz-1 characters 29 * will be copied. Always NUL terminates (unless siz <= strlen(dst)). 30 * Returns strlen(src) + MIN(siz, strlen(initial dst)). 31 * If retval >= siz, truncation occurred. 32 */ 33 size_t 34 strlcat(char *dst, const char *src, size_t siz) 35 { 36 char *d = dst; 37 const char *s = src; 38 size_t n = siz; 39 size_t dlen; 40 41 /* Find the end of dst and adjust bytes left but don't go past end */ 42 while (n-- != 0 && *d != '\0') 43 d++; 44 dlen = d - dst; 45 n = siz - dlen; 46 47 if (n == 0) 48 return(dlen + strlen(s)); 49 while (*s != '\0') { 50 if (n != 1) { 51 *d++ = *s; 52 n--; 53 } 54 s++; 55 } 56 *d = '\0'; 57 58 return(dlen + (s - src)); /* count does not include NUL */ 59 } 60
